Welcome to the 1st Annual Belonging Books Merch Design Contest!

We invite readers across Cape Cod to share their ideas around third spaces through their creative practices. By creating a custom design, participants use color, symbols, and imagery to capture innovative concepts, and appreciation for the role indie bookstores play in our community.

Quick info:

Contest Details and Guidelines:

Theme: Cozy & Bookish; celebrating diversity within reading
Design entries must include:

  • The name of our store "Belonging Books" and our tagline "a gathering place"

  • Design must relate to the theme

  • Can be any shape, but should be able to fit within a 4"x4" square for printing purposes
